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Some embodiments of the invention provide a program for recovering access to an account. The program receives an access recovery parameter (ARP) after providing a first credential to log into an account and providing a notification of a second credential necessary for accessing another resource. The program then receives a request to modify the first credential and receives the second credential. Next, after authenticating the second credential, the program uses the ARP to modify the first credential without providing the first credential.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

We claim: 1. A non-transitory machine readable medium storing a program, which when executed by at least one processing unit recovers access to an account, the program comprising sets of instructions for: receiving an access recovery parameter (ARP) after providing a first credential to log into an account and providing a notification of a second credential necessary for accessing another resource; receiving a request to modify the first credential; receiving the second credential; and after authenticating the second credential, using the ARP to modify the first credential without providing the first credential. 2.
